Following injury, the integrity of the injured tissues must be reestablished. For example, in skin tissue, wound repair involves coordination among resident skin cells, blood mononuclear cells, extracellular matrix, growth factors, and cytokines to complete the healing cascade.

延迟初级关闭的实践审查:基础科学和临床应用.

延迟初级关闭 (DPC) 通过改善氧化和强度来增强伤口愈合,特别是对于受污染的伤口. 这种技术涉及几天后的机械关闭,建议用于特定的手术部位,以减少感染率.

背景情况:

  • 伤口愈合并发症带来了巨大的负担.
  • 延迟初级关闭 (DPC) 缺乏关于定义,征兆和结果的明确共识.
  • 了解伤口愈合原理对于缓解并发症至关重要.

研究的目的:

  • 审查伤口愈合的基础,专注于DPC.
  • 检查DPC的执行,指示和比较结果.
  • 为DPC提供基于证据的方法.

主要方法:

  • 对DPC研究进行了PubMed文献搜索.
  • 包括对DPC结果和并发症的比较研究.
  • 包括研究DPC潜在生理学的文章.

主要成果:

  • DPC伤口表现出更高的氧气部分压力,血流,原合成和重塑.
  • 这些因素有助于DPC伤口的优越机械强度.
  • 在受污染的伤口 (例如尾切除术,心脏术后,腹壁重建) 中,DPC有益,减少手术部位感染.

结论:

  • 推DPC用于受污染的腹部手术和心脏手术后的胸部伤口脱离.
  • DPC伤口应用盐水/贝塔丁水,每天灌.
  • 延迟关闭应发生在3-5天之间或感染消失后.
